rpc_register(3ncs)					    rpc_register(3ncs)

Name
       rpc_register - register an interface (server only)

Syntax
       #include <idl/c/rpc.h>

       void rpc_$register(ifspec, epv, status)
       rpc_$if_spec_t *ifspec;
       rpc_$epv_t epv;
       status_$t *status;

Arguments
       ifspec		   The interface being registered.

       epv		   The	entry point vector (EPV) for the operations in
			   the interface.  The EPV is always  defined  in  the
			   server  stub that is generated by the NIDL compiler
			   from an interface definition.

       status		   The completion status.  If  the  completion	status
			   returned  in is equal to status_$ok , then the rou‐
			   tine that supplied it was successful.

Description
       The routine registers an interface with the RPC runtime library.	 After
       an  interface is registered, the RPC runtime library will pass requests
       for that interface to the server.

       You can call several times with the same interface (for	example,  from
       various subroutines of the same server), but each call must specify the
       same EPV.  Each registration increments a reference count for the  reg‐
       istered	interface;  an	equal  number of routines are then required to
       unregister the interface.

Examples
       The following statement registers the  bank  interface  with  the  bank
       server host's RPC runtime library:
       rpc_$register (&bank_$if_spec, bank_$server_epv, &status);

Diagnostics
       This section lists status codes for errors returned by this routine in

       rpc_$op_rng_error   The	requested  operation  does not correspond to a
			   valid operation in the requested interface.

       rpc_$too_many_ifs   The maximum number of interfaces is already	regis‐
			   tered with the RPC runtime library; the server must
			   unregister some interface before  it	 registers  an
			   additional interface.

       rpc_$not_in_call	   An internal error.

       rpc_$you_crashed	   This	 error	can  occur if a server has crashed and
			   restarted.  A client RPC runtime library sends  the
			   error  to  the  server if the client makes a remote
			   procedure call  before  the	server	crashes,  then
			   receives a response after the server restarts.

       rpc_$proto_error	   An internal protocol error.

       rpc_$illegal_register
			   You	are  trying  to	 register an interface that is
			   already registered and you are using an EPV differ‐
			   ent	from the one used when the interface was first
			   registered.	An interface can  be  multiply	regis‐
			   tered,  but	you must use the same EPV in each rou‐
			   tine.

       rpc_$bad_pkt	   The server or client	 has  received	an  ill-formed
			   packet.
